Richard Lewis is a seasoned professional based in the Cayman Islands, where he serves as a Contentious Trustee and Director Services expert at FFP, a boutique firm renowned for its specialized approach to complex financial structures. With extensive experience in governance, Richard adeptly navigates the intricacies of offshore structures that often find themselves embroiled in contentious circumstances, including active litigation, stakeholder disputes, and regulatory investigations. His role is pivotal in ensuring that these structures maintain compliance and operational integrity while addressing the unique challenges presented by each situation.
Richard's expertise spans a diverse array of financial vehicles, including regulated hedge funds, private equity, securitizations, and capital markets transactions. He is particularly skilled in the administration of trust structures and asset financing, employing both conventional and Islamic financing methods across multiple jurisdictions. His comprehensive understanding of various accounting standards, including US GAAP and Luxembourg GAAP, allows him to provide tailored solutions that meet the specific needs of clients in complex financial environments.
Currently, Richard is engaged in several key projects that highlight his proficiency in risk management and due diligence. His ability to conduct thorough financial assessments and audits ensures that stakeholders are well-informed and protected throughout the lifecycle of their investments.
